Sushi D is a modern Japanese restaurant that specializes in expertly crafted sushi and traditional cooked dishes. The clean and simple interior features dim lighting, dark wooden tables, and chairs. Outdoor sidewalk seating is available during warmer months for guests who prefer to dine al fresco. The diverse menu includes soups, salads, sushi, sashimi, and a la carte options, as well as entrees like grilled chicken teriyaki and tofu steak with seasonal vegetables. Starters range from miso soup and avocado salad to tuna tartar and coconut shrimp. For those looking to share, the sushi and sashimi combo entree offers nine pieces of sashimi, five pieces of sushi, and a special roll, all served with soup or salad.

Sushi D, situated between Fort Greene and Clinton Hill, has garnered mixed reviews from its patrons. While the casual atmosphere appeals to some, the quality of food has notably declined, with complaints about stale sushi rice, unpalatable condiments, and inconsistent freshness of fish. Diners also noted that service can be hit or miss, further affecting the overall experience. However, some customers appreciated the kid-friendly environment and a few standout dishes like the avocado cucumber roll and nabeyaki udon.
